1. Basic Specifications of L245M Straight Seam Welded Steel Pipe

L245M is a commonly used pipeline steel grade for oil and gas transportation.

Size Range:

Outer Diameter: 76 mm–1420 mm

Wall Thickness: 3 mm–80 mm

 

Applicable Standards:

GB/T 9711 (PSL1 / PSL2)

Oil & gas pipeline transportation systems

 

Manufacturing Processes:

SAW (Double-Sided Submerged Arc Welding)

HFW (High-Frequency Welded Pipe)

 

2. Chemical Composition & Mechanical Properties of L245M Straight Seam Welded Steel Pipe

Chemical Composition (Typical Values)

C≤0.22%

Si≤0.50%

Mn≤1.20%

P≤0.025%

S≤0.015%

V≤0.05%

Nb≤0.05%

Ti≤0.04%

 

Mechanical Properties

Yield Strength:≥245 MPa

Tensile Strength: 415–655 MPa

Yield Ratio:≤0.93

 

These parameters ensure adequate strength, weldability, and pipeline safety performance.

 

3. Core Elements of Quality Traceability System

To guarantee consistent quality, manufacturers must establish a full-process traceability system. Key factors include:

3.1 Heat Number (Smelting Batch) Identification

Each pipe must be linked to its original steelmaking heat number

Traceability is maintained until chemical composition testing is completed and verified

Purpose:
Ensure material origin and chemical compliance

 

3.2 Test Batch Identification

Pipes are grouped into test batches for mechanical testing

Includes tensile, yield, and other required tests

Requirement:
Traceability must be maintained until all test results meet standard specifications

 

3.3 Furnace & Production Record Tracking

Manufacturers must document:

Furnace number

Production parameters

Processing conditions

Function:
Enable full lifecycle traceability from raw material to finished pipe

 

3.4 Batch Traceability to Individual Pipe

A complete system should allow:

From any single pipe, trace back to:

Heat number

Chemical composition report

Mechanical test results

Production batch

 

This is critical for:

Quality audits

Project certification

Failure analysis

 

4. Why Quality Tracking Is Critical

In pipeline applications, L245M steel pipes operate under:

High pressure

Corrosive environments

Long-distance transportation conditions

 

Without traceability:

Defect sources cannot be identified

Maintenance costs increase

Safety risks rise

 

A robust traceability system ensures:

Consistent product quality

Compliance with international standards

Reliable long-term pipeline operation

 

5. Typical Applications of L245M Straight Seam Welded Steel Pipe

L245M straight seam welded steel pipes are widely used in:

Energy Infrastructure

Oil pipelines

Natural gas transmission systems

Urban pipeline networks

 

Industrial & Mining

Mine water pipelines

Coal slurry transportation

 

Structural Engineering

High-voltage transmission structures

Wind power projects

Bridges and high-speed railway structures
